What is Cefuroxime Axetil?
Zoref (Cefuroxime Axetil) is an oral antibiotic prescribed for bacterial infections. It belongs to the cephalosporin class and fights bacteria in the body. Commonly used for respiratory and urinary tract infections. Always follow healthcare provider guidance when using antibiotics.
What is Cefuroxime Axetil used for?
Zoref (Cefuroxime Axetil) is used to treat a variety of bacterial infections, including those affecting the skin, lungs, throat, sinuses, and urinary tract. It works by stopping the growth of bacteria, helping the body’s natural defenses clear the infection. This medication is often prescribed for conditions like bronchitis, pneumonia, and ear infections when caused by susceptible bacteria. It does not treat viral infections such as colds or flu.
What are the side effects of Cefuroxime Axetil?
When taking Zoref, some people may experience mild stomach upset, nausea, or diarrhea. These effects are usually temporary and may improve as the body adjusts. Drinking plenty of water can help reduce digestive discomfort. If persistent or severe symptoms occur, consult a healthcare provider.
What precautions apply to Cefuroxime Axetil?
Store Zoref at room temperature, away from moisture and heat. Keep it out of reach of children and pets. Do not use expired medication. Inform your healthcare provider about any allergies, especially to penicillin or other antibiotics, before starting treatment. Complete the full prescribed course even if symptoms improve early.
What does Cefuroxime Axetil interact with?
Zoref may interact with certain medications, including blood thinners, probenecid, and some diuretics. Alcohol should be avoided while taking this antibiotic, as it may increase side effects like dizziness or stomach upset. Always inform your doctor about all prescription, over-the-counter, and herbal products you are using.
